Personal Statement
I knew I wanted to play football since I was 4 years old. I always looked up to my brother, because he played football. I would play with him and his friends in the backyard which gave me the opportunity to show my skill against the older kids. I did not care if I was tackled or got hurt. That’s when I knew I had the passion for the sport of football. I also wrestled for 9years and played Lacrosse for 6 years which contributed greatly to my football abilities. I am 100% driven, dedicated, motivated and determined, whether it's training to get faster, stronger, or being a student of the game. I play both sides of the ball and I am very versatile. I was named All-state RB in PA and 1st team all area DB. I am also captain of my football team as a Junior. As a Captain I focus on leading by example. I bring good energy and momentum for the team during practice, games, and in school. Football encourages me to be a great student as well. It gives me the incentive to work hard and do my best in the classroom to maintain my grades and reach my goal of becoming a true student athlete. I am motivated and determined to progress and succeed in all that I do while remaining disciplined, humble and gracious for any opportunity that is presented to me. Outside of the football field, I coach football Friday’s a youth football program for players from grades k-8th. This camp helps young players that want to excel in the sport. I am blessed to participate in a youth camp helping kids that have the same love of football as I did as a kid. I was also a representative of Aevidum and Sportsmanship and Character workshop for my school. I consider myself to be a well rounded individual with future goals to pursue my education in business marketing as well as my football aspirations at a college that will provide me with the opportunity to graduate, and have a successful future.
